Silica-based structurants and processes for making thereof
Abstract
The disclosure relates to a silica-based structurant and methods of making such a structurant. According to one embodiment, the structurant may include 55 wt % to 90 wt % of a silica having a [Na 2 O]/[SiO 2 ] molar ratio of from 0.02 to 0.14 and at least 15 wt % of an adjunct salt. The structurant may have a hydrated particle size distribution such that no more than 30 wt % of the structurant has a hydrated particle size greater than 45 micrometers according to the Structurant Residue Test. The structurant may also have a tapped bulk density of from 200 g/L to 300 g/L. Methods of making the structurant include combining starting materials with a non-stoichiometric amount of acid, then drying the reaction mixture without first washing any silica-based particles to produce a silica-based structurant with adjunct salt.

4 . A process of forming a structurant comprising:
performing the following chemical reaction in a reaction mixture:
(ω.R).(H 2 O)+R(SiO 2 ).Na 2 O+A(H 2 SO 4 )→R(SiO 2 ).(1−A)Na 2 O+A(Na 2 SO 4 )+(ω.R+A)(H 2 O)
wherein A is the amount of acid used in the reaction, relative to a stoichiometric ratio for complete neutralization, R is the silicate ratio, [Na 2 O]/[SiO 2 ] and co is the molar amount of water added to the reaction mixture relative to moles of SiO 2 ; and drying the reaction mixture to obtain a structurant.
5 . The process of claim 4 , wherein A is from 0.6 to 1.0
6 . The process of claim 5 , wherein, A is from 0.7 to 0.9.
7 . The process of claim 4 , wherein R is from 1.6 to 3.4.
8 . The process of claim 7 , wherein R is from 2.4 to 3.3
9 . The process of claim 8 , wherein R is from 2.8 to 3.2
10 . The process of claim 4 , wherein ω is from 20 to 100.
11 . The process of claim 10 , wherein ω is from 25 to 75.
12 . The process of claim 11 , wherein ω is from 30 to 60.
